1975 Ford Escort vs. 1974 Lamborghini Bravo

To start off, 1975 Ford Escort is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Lamborghini Bravo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Lamborghini Bravo would be higher. At 2,996 cc (8 cylinders), 1974 Lamborghini Bravo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1974 Lamborghini Bravo (297 HP @ 7800 RPM) has 252 more horse power than 1975 Ford Escort. (45 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1974 Lamborghini Bravo should accelerate faster than 1975 Ford Escort.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1974 Lamborghini Bravo weights approximately 210 kg more than 1975 Ford Escort.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1974 Lamborghini Bravo (327 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 267 more torque (in Nm) than 1975 Ford Escort. (60 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 1974 Lamborghini Bravo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1975 Ford Escort.

Compare all specifications:

1975 Ford Escort 1974 Lamborghini Bravo
Make Ford Lamborghini
Model Escort Bravo
Year Released 1975 1974
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 939 cc 2996 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 45 HP 297 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 7800 RPM
Torque 60 Nm 327 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 4000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 875 kg 1085 kg
Vehicle Length 3980 mm 3750 mm
Vehicle Width 1600 mm 1890 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1050 mm
Wheelbase Size 2410 mm 2260 mm
